Both stocks run through our valuation models. Here is how ConocoPhillips (COP) and Cnooc (0883) compare, as of Aug 14, 2026.
As of Aug 14, 2026, Fair Value Calculator sees Cnooc as the more attractively valued of the two: ConocoPhillips trades at $125 versus a fair value of $90.15 (-28%), while Cnooc trades at HK$23.82 versus HK$26.50 (+11%).
